Another request would be having the icon next to the category name on the category page if it’s not a subcategory:
icon is not working.
Example: xbox
how to leave only the icon? 
يدعم هذا المكون الآن الأيقونات في قوائم الفئات بفضل @tshenry، شكرًا لك تايلور!
@DavidKingham هذا يجب أن يلبي طلبك من 15 مايو.
ملاحظة: هذا لا يعمل بعد مع تخطيط “الصناديق مع الفئات الفرعية” (بعد).
شكرًا لك يا بينار، يبدو أن التحديث لا يعمل بشكل صحيح على موقعي؛ فهناك مساحة كبيرة أمام اسم الفئة وتحتها، بالإضافة إلى أن العديد من الأيقونات لا تظهر الآن. جربت ذلك مع تعطيل جميع ملفات CSS الأخرى ونفس النتائج.
تعديل: أدركت أن مشكلة المساحة سببها ظهور شعار الفئة بسبب هذا التحديث، بينما لدي صورة PNG شفافة بحجم 1x1 لجعل وصف الفئة مرئيًا داخل الفئة. لا أعرف لماذا سيؤدي هذا التحديث إلى تغيير ذلك؟
قبل:
بعد:
اكتشفت أن ملف icons-sprite.svg قد حُذف عند تحديث المكون، لذا تمكنت بسهولة من حل مشكلة الأيقونات المفقودة. هل هذا السلوك طبيعي عند حذف الملفات المرفقة أثناء التحديث؟
إليك مثال آخر على تأثير المكون على التخطيط:
قبل:
بعد:
نعم، هذا طبيعي؛ فالتحديثات ستعيد تعيين كل شيء باستثناء إعدادات السمة. يُنصح بإضافة الأيقونات المخصصة في مكون سمة منفصل.
بخصوص تغييرات التخطيط: نعم، هناك بعض كود CSS في المكون قد يتعارض مع سمتك. من المرجح أن يكون من السهل إصلاحه إذا نظرت إلى الكود المصدري ورأيت قاعدة CSS التي تسبب توقف الصورة عن الطفو.
شكرًا لك، سأضيف ذلك إلى مكون آخر ![]()
لقد راجعت كود CSS في مكونك ولا أستطيع فهم سبب حدوث ذلك في موقعي. كما ذكرت، جربت ذلك مع سمة لا تحتوي على أي كود CSS وقمت فقط بتفعيل هذا المكون، لذا فالمشكلة ليست في تعارض، بل في وجود صورة شعار لفئة. هل قمت باختبار المكون مع صورة شعار لفئة؟
آه، لقد كانت شعارات الفئات إغفالاً. آسف على ذلك! لقد قدمت للتو طلب سحب (PR) للمراجعة من قبل @pmusaraj. أنا متأكد تقريبًا أنني غطيت جميع السيناريوهات الآن، ولكن إذا لاحظت أي شيء غير سليم في قسم قائمة الفئات، يرجى الإشارة إلي وسأقوم بالنظر في الأمر.
رائع، شكرًا لك @tshenry، تم دمج طلب السحب الآن.
شكرًا لكم يا رفاق! هناك مشكلة صغيرة أخرى، على الأجهزة المحمولة، يتم تقييد عنوان الفئة بعرض حوالي 200 بكسل بدلاً من العرض الكامل. لقد تأكدت من أن السبب هو هذا المكون.
تعديل: هناك شيء صغير آخر، حيث تدفع أيقونات الفئات شعار الفئة إلى اليمين، مما يجعله يبدو غير مرتب قليلاً.
بعد آخر إرسال، تم قطع بعض (وليس جميع) أسماء الفئات على الهاتف المحمول (آخر واحدة في الأسفل هي “الموظف”):
إذا تم تعطيل المكون، تُعرض أسماء الفئات بالكامل. @tshenry، هل يمكنك المساعدة؟
لقد دمجتُ أحدث طلب السحب (PR) الخاص بـ @tshenry، ومن المفترض أن يحلّ المشكلات 2-3 المذكورة أعلاه مباشرة.
كيف يمكنني إزالة الرصاصة الملونة؟ لقد حاولت مسحها من الفئة، لكنني لا أستطيع الحفظ.
![]()
ستحتاج إلى تغيير إعداد الموقع category_style إلى “none”
هل توجد خطة لجعل هذا المكون يعمل أيضًا مع الفئات الفرعية داخل عرض كل فئة؟
لدي فئات فرعية داخل فئة مع الإعدادات التالية:
- إظهار قائمة الفئات الفرعية فوق المواضيع في هذه الفئة
- نمط قائمة الفئات الفرعية: صفوف
وتظهر الأيقونات فقط قبل الفئة والفئات الفرعية في صفحة /categories، لكن داخل الفئة نفسها تكون أيقونات الفئات الفرعية مفقودة.
بعد تحديث Discourse إلى أحدث إصدار اليوم، لم تعد رسوماتي المخصصة بصيغة SVG تظهر. لم أقم بتغيير أي شيء آخر، لذا يجب أن يكون هناك تعارض مع تغيير في النواة.
هل تختفي جميع الأيقونات المخصصة بالنسبة لك أم بعضها فقط؟ لستُ على علم بأي مشاكل جوهرية حديثة تتعلق بالأيقونات المخصصة.
ربما تحاول تحديث مجموعة أيقونات SVG (إحدى الطرق للقيام بذلك هي إضافة أيقونة جديدة إلى إعداد الموقع svg icon subset).
جميع ملفات SVG المخصصة لا تظهر، بل تظهر فقط أيقونات FontAwesome المجانية. لقد جربت إضافة أيقونة جديدة كما هو مقترح، لكن لم يكن لذلك أي تأثير. علماً بأنني قمت بإعادة البناء، ولم ألاحظ أي شيء ذي صلة في السجلات. كما جربت إعادة رفع ملف SVG، لكن دون جدوى.
شكرًا لكم جميعًا على هذا المكون الرائع.
هل تعتقدون أنه يمكن تعديله ليعمل مع تقويم إضافة الأحداث؟ بحيث يعرض الأيقونات الملونة بدلاً من النقاط داخل التقويم (مما سيجعله أنيقًا وسهل القراءة جدًا!)
إعادة البناء الأخرى أصلحت المشكلة، أمر غريب حقًا! شكرًا لك كما دائمًا، بينار!








